Choc Pudding
2023-09-10 07:37:02 GMT

Heard about their $10 dishes so gave it a try. When I came on Sunday just before midday, there were a couple of people in front of us queuing, but we got in about 10 mins so not bad at all. Tried their Sarawak laksa, which I dont know what to expect bcos I never had Sarawak laksa before (tried laksa and Assam laksa in other places before). The place itself was old and plain, a bit dim, but feels like you are in Asia somewhere. Food came pretty quick, and I was blown away with the soup. It is a bit milky but not as milky as normal laksa, and it has more herbal spices which I love! This dish would have been perfect if it has more veggies, as all they gave was few bean sprouts. The meat is mainly chicken, some sliced beaten fried eggs, and 2 pieces of prawn. Oh well, for $10 I really cant complain that the dish isnt generous with veggies. It was definitely a value meal, nowhere else I can expect to pay $10 for amazing taste of soup. Tried the soup of white curry noodle soup my husband had, and it was very nice too, I would try having that next time. When we finished, the queue has gotten worse, it even reached other shops. I can see why, it’s one of the best value meal I have had. Would love to come back and tried their other dishes.

Cecilia Wong
2021-03-07 05:40:02 GMT

Pretty authentic Malaysian / Singaporean dishes. Tried the chicken satay which was pretty good, sauce was tasty. Fish head vermicelli soup is the stand out. Although many places serve this now, it’s hard to get a good one with strong, milky soup and fish fried well. Served with pieces of rockling fish head, salted vegetables, tomato and vermicelli, this really hits the spot. 5 stars for this dish alone. Going back just for this. Tried a few other things which were ok too.
